Byline: By Adam Smith
A FALKLANDS veteran from Great Barr has been awarded one of the Navy's highest honours after 34 years serving queen and country.
Warrant Officer Tony Brown, aged 49, was given Royal Navy's Meritorious Service Medal which is reserved for just a handful of Royal Navy and Royal Marine noncommissioned officers each year.
Tony, currently serving at HM Naval Base Clyde on the west coast of Scotland, has served on a total of nine ships and held key shore positions at the Permanent Joint Headquarters, in Northwood.
